Russia: A huge fire rages in a shopping center in Moscow

A man was tragically killed Friday in a massive fire that engulfed a shopping center on the northwestern outskirts of Moscow.

The huge fire broke out before the mall opened its doors to customers and engulfed the entire 17,000 square meter building in flames.

Authorities said the fire at the OBI store, which is part of the MEGA shopping center in Khimki, outside the Russian capital, was started by welders who apparently violated safety regulations.< /p>

The fire is believed to have started on the roof of the Mega Khimki shopping center and thick plumes of smoke were seen rising into the sky.

It began shortly before 6:00 a.m. local time, and footage posted on social media by residents living nearby showed the fire and what appear to be explosions.

It was not immediately clear if the fire was deliberately started or if it had a connection to the war in Ukraine.
